Call to Minister of Trade, Mr Vestre!

As of today, female entrepreneurs in Norway receive between 1-2% of venture capital. It has to change!

Frøya Ventures has sent input on the founder notice. We finally had an opportunity to tell the Norwegian Minister of Trade, Industry and Fisheries which measures Frøya Ventures is proposing to help more start-up companies succeed and the importance of government capital for female entrepreneurs.

As of today, female entrepreneurs receive between 1-2% of venture capital – it’s a very serious societal problem! Frøya Ventures has also contributed to the sprint ahead of the input meeting.

The minister noted as you can see diligently during the post, but repeats some of the points for safety’s sake: Norway must set some goals when it comes to closing the capital gap for female entrepreneurs, we need requirements for the public capital to drive change, more capital as a seed fund and venture capital for female entrepreneurs.
